About This Trial
Patients with breast cancer are commonly treated with taxane chemotherapy. Some very common side effects of taxanes, such as anemia and peripheral neuropathy, are often as not well addressed during treatment, resulting in dose reductions, dose delays and early discontinuation (collectively called relative dose intensity) of these chemotherapy agents in 15-80 % of patients on these drugs.
